In the Linux kernel, the following vulnerability has been resolved:
scsi: qla2xxx: Zero mailbox struct in qla2x00_get_firmware_state()
The mbx_cmd_t is allocated on the stack but left uninitialized. qla2x00_mailbox_command() has several early-return paths (PCI permanent failure, device failed, EEH busy, ISP abort pending, mailbox access timeout, purge mbox) that return without writing the input mailbox registers back into mcp->mb[]. qla2x00_get_firmware_state() then unconditionally copies mcp->mb[1..6] (and mb[12]) into the caller's states[] array regardless of the return value.
On such a failure the copied values are uninitialized kernel stack memory, which is then exposed to userspace via the fw_state and mpi_fw_state sysfs handlers. Zero the mailbox struct so a failed query yields deterministic zeroed state instead of leaking stack contents.
